THE …The low-pressure switch setting for a walk-in cooler is designed to protect the compressor from running under low-pressure conditions, which can lead to damage. Typically, the switch is set to cut off the compressor if the pressure drops below 20-25 psi, though this can vary based on the specific system and refrigerant used.May 8, 2011 ... Aug 17, 2023 · A compressor turns on and off to maintain the set temperature inside a walk-in cooler. If the cooling load is too low, the cooler may reach the set temperature quickly, causing the compressor to cycle frequently. Possible causes of a low cooling load include an oversized cooler, a small inventory, an inefficient door seal, or an inaccurate ... The refrigeration system of a walk-in cooler is the heart of the unit, and it’s responsible for maintaining the temperature inside the cooler. This system consists of a compressor, condenser, evaporator, and refrigerant, and it works by removing heat from the air inside the cooler and transferring it outside the unit.
